Mon 06 Oct 08
The Greyhound, Letcombe Regis 19:30
CTC Wantage AGMChris 07766 820555 Glenn 01235 768428
Please let either Glenn or Chris have nominations for committee members and any agenda items you'd like to see covered by Friday 26th September. You can offer yourself for election, or (with their permission) nominate another member for any of the following committee positions - all positions are up for re-election each year:

Chairman, Secretary, Treasurer, Welfare, Rides Secretary, Registration/ Membership, DA Representative, Publicity, Programme Editor, Ordinary Member.


It'd be great to see some of our many new members coming along to the AGM, and even volunteering to be part of the committee - new ideas and new approaches will help the club to grow, so please don't be backward about coming forwards!


We'll transact the normal business including reviewing the year and electing the committee for next year, but this year we have a number of motions that we need members to vote on, and they are all precipitated by the changes from the top of the CTC.

Formal business followed by a free finger buffet and social.
Tue 07 Oct 08
Dotbike, Stanford in the Vale 18:15
Turbo SessionNeil W 01367 888235 (D) 01235 763533 (Eve)
Join us in Stanford in the Vale. Turbo trainer evenings to be run every Tuesday throughout the winter. Bring your bike, and a turbo trainer if you have one. We have several extra trainers for loan.

The venue is at the Dotbike premises - see http://www.dotbike.com/ for details. Note, if you bring your bike on the roof of the car, check the headroom when entering the courtyard. We will be there from 6:15pm, the formal structured session will start at 6:30 prompt (please allow time to set up your bike & trainer) and last for approximately an hour including warm-up and cool-down time. Free tea and coffee and shower facilities afterwards.

Note that this session is only available to paid up CTC members due to insurance requirements – attendees will be asked to prove membership.

Sun 19 Oct 08
WMP 09:30
Regular Wantage RideSorrel 01235 863397
Regular touring ride from Wantage of around 80-100km with a pub stop for lunch.

90km route from Wantage to Newbury and back via Lambourn, Crooked Soley, Chilton Foliat, Hungerford and Newbury. Returning home via Curridge, Hermitage, Compton, East and West Ilsey and Farnborough.
